Olympic Board statement on temporary North Greenwich Arena

The Olympic Board today agreed the proposal to use existing facilities at Wembley Arena to host two sports rather than build a temporary venue on the North Greenwich Peninsula.

This proposal is subject to the approval of the International Badminton and Rhythmic Gymnastics federations.

LOCOG will present the proposals to the Federation Internationale de Gymnastique (FIG) this week during their World Gymnastics Championships in London, and the Badminton World Federation (BWF) next week. The plans will then be presented to the IOC Co-ordination Commission in November, and to the IOC Executive Board for approval in December.

The Royal Artillery Barracks at Woolwich is confirmed as the venue for Olympic and Paralympic Shooting and is the preferred venue for Paralympic Archery. The Olympic Delivery Authority will submit the planning application for Woolwich in next few weeks.

The London Borough of Barking and Dagenham, identified as a potential alternative London 2012 venue location due to its proximity to the Olympic Park, has been identified as a suitable location for training venues and other operations in 2012. Further details will be announced in the New Year.
